1. Understanding the Role of Wheel Bearings

Wheel bearings, often likened to the silent guardians of our vehicles, seamlessly enable the smooth rotation of wheels while simultaneously withstanding tremendous axial and radial forces. Their precise design reduces friction, enhancing fuel efficiency, handling, and ride quality. Comprising an intricate array of components, including an inner race, outer race, and rolling elements, wheel bearings bear the weight of the vehicle, ensuring its stability and directional control.

2. The Symptoms of Failing Wheel Bearings

Like a whispered warning from the depths of your Impala, failing wheel bearings often manifest through a symphony of subtle and not-so-subtle symptoms. These include:

  • Unusual noises: A persistent humming, grinding, or growling sound, particularly during cornering or acceleration, may indicate bearing wear.
  • Vibrations: Excessive vibrations felt through the steering wheel, seat, or floor can signal a compromised bearing.
  • Increased play: Excessive movement of the wheel when it is shaken by hand can be a telltale sign of bearing looseness.
  • Premature tire wear: Uneven or excessive tire wear can result from misalignment caused by worn bearings.

3. Causes of Wheel Bearing Failure

The relentless rigors of everyday driving can inflict wear and tear on wheel bearings, leading to their eventual demise. Common causes include:

  • Bearing contamination: Grit, dirt, and water can infiltrate bearings, causing premature failure.
  • Lack of lubrication: Insufficient lubrication can result in excessive friction and bearing damage.
  • Excessive weight: Overloading your Impala can strain bearings, reducing their lifespan.
  • Impact damage: Bumps, potholes, and other road hazards can inflict significant impact on bearings.

6. Expert Recommendations

According to automotive industry experts, the optimal replacement interval for wheel bearings varies between 60,000 to 100,000 miles. However, factors such as driving conditions and vehicle usage can influence the actual lifespan. Regular inspections and prompt replacement of worn bearings are essential for maintaining optimal vehicle performance and safety.

10. Tips and Tricks

  • Inspect regularly: Regular inspections of wheel bearings, particularly after long road trips or exposure to harsh conditions, can help identify potential issues early.
  • Lubricate sparingly: Excessive lubrication can attract contaminants and accelerate bearing wear. Use only the recommended amount of high-quality bearing grease.
  • Avoid contamination: Keep wheel bearings clean and dry to prevent premature failure. Avoid driving through deep water or muddy terrain whenever possible.
